《MYSQL教程利用rpm安裝mysql 5.6版本詳解》要點(diǎn):
本文介紹了MYSQL教程利用rpm安裝mysql 5.6版本詳解,希望對(duì)您有用。如果有疑問(wèn),可以聯(lián)系我們。
MYSQL學(xué)習(xí)前言
MYSQL學(xué)習(xí)其實(shí)之前使用yum安裝MySQL確實(shí)很方便,但是默認(rèn)安裝的myql5.0版本的,不支持utf8mb4(utf8mb4擴(kuò)展到一個(gè)字符最多能有4節(jié),所以能支持更多的字符集,比如支持emoji表情)編碼格式,所以要升級(jí)數(shù)據(jù)庫(kù),yum庫(kù)升級(jí)貌似有點(diǎn)費(fèi)勁,果斷卸載了,使用rpm直接安裝
MYSQL學(xué)習(xí)卸載的時(shí)候遇到一些問(wèn)題,要卸載干凈請(qǐng)參考之前寫(xiě)的一篇文章:/article/97516.htm
MYSQL學(xué)習(xí)言歸正傳,如何安裝呢,其實(shí)很簡(jiǎn)單:
MYSQL學(xué)習(xí)安裝過(guò)程
MYSQL學(xué)習(xí)一、先到官網(wǎng)地址下載兩個(gè)包.
MYSQL學(xué)習(xí)下載地址:http://dev.mysql.com/downloads/mysql/5.6.html#downloads
MYSQL學(xué)習(xí)進(jìn)入下載頁(yè)面有,選擇如下:
MYSQL學(xué)習(xí)
MYSQL學(xué)習(xí)選擇Linux-generic后,又有很多產(chǎn)品選擇,我們只下載以下2個(gè)就可以了,一個(gè)服務(wù)包,一個(gè)客戶端包
Linux - Generic (glibc 2.5) (x86, 64-bit), RPM Package
MYSQL學(xué)習(xí)MySQL Server
MYSQL學(xué)習(xí)(MySQL-server-5.6.32-1.linux_glibc2.5.i386.rpm)
MYSQL學(xué)習(xí)下載地址
MYSQL學(xué)習(xí)
wget http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-server-5.6.32-1.linux_glibc2.5.x86_64.rpm
MYSQL學(xué)習(xí)Linux - Generic (glibc 2.5) (x86, 64-bit), RPM Package
MYSQL學(xué)習(xí)Client Utilities
MYSQL學(xué)習(xí)(MySQL-client-5.6.32-1.linux_glibc2.5.x86_64.rpm)
MYSQL學(xué)習(xí)下載地址
MYSQL學(xué)習(xí)
wget http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-client-5.6.32-1.linux_glibc2.5.x86_64.rpm
MYSQL學(xué)習(xí)進(jìn)入下載文件所以目錄進(jìn)行安裝
MYSQL學(xué)習(xí)
> rpm -ivh MySQL-server-5.6.32-1.linux_glibc2.5.i386.rpm
> rpm -ivh MySQL-client-5.6.32-1.linux_glibc2.5.x86_64.rpm
MYSQL學(xué)習(xí)安裝完之后啟動(dòng)mysql
MYSQL學(xué)習(xí)
> service mysql start
MYSQL學(xué)習(xí)登錄mysql
MYSQL學(xué)習(xí)
mysql [-u username] [-h host] [-p[password]] [dbname]
MYSQL學(xué)習(xí)新裝mysql連接時(shí)會(huì)報(bào)錯(cuò):
MYSQL學(xué)習(xí)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
MYSQL學(xué)習(xí)辦理方案如下:
MYSQL學(xué)習(xí)辦法一:
MYSQL學(xué)習(xí)
# /etc/init.d/mysql stop
# mysqld_safe --user=mysql --skip-grant-tables --skip-networking &
# mysql -u root mysql
mysql> UPDATE user SET Password=PASSWORD('xxxxxx') where USER='root';
mysql> FLUSH PRIVILEGES;
mysql> quit
# /etc/init.d/mysql restart
# mysql -uroot -p
Enter password: <輸入新設(shè)的暗碼newpassword>
mysql>
MYSQL學(xué)習(xí)方法二:
MYSQL學(xué)習(xí)直接使用/etc/mysql/debian.cnf文件中[client]節(jié)提供的用戶名和暗碼:
MYSQL學(xué)習(xí)
# mysql -udebian-sys-maint -p
Enter password: <輸入[client]節(jié)的暗碼>
mysql> UPDATE user SET Password=PASSWORD('newpassword') where USER='root';
mysql> FLUSH PRIVILEGES;
mysql> quit
# mysql -uroot -p
Enter password: <輸入新設(shè)的暗碼newpassword>
mysql>
MYSQL學(xué)習(xí)方法三:
MYSQL學(xué)習(xí)
# mysql -uroot -p
Enter password: <輸入/etc/mysql/debian.cnf文件中[client]節(jié)提供的暗碼>
MYSQL學(xué)習(xí)好了,到這問(wèn)題就解決了.
MYSQL學(xué)習(xí)精彩專(zhuān)題分享:mysql不同版本安裝教程 mysql5.7各版本安裝教程
MYSQL學(xué)習(xí)總結(jié)
MYSQL學(xué)習(xí)以上就是這篇文章的全部?jī)?nèi)容,希望本文的內(nèi)容對(duì)大家的學(xué)習(xí)或者工作能帶來(lái)一定的贊助,如果有疑問(wèn)大家可以留言交流.
維易PHP培訓(xùn)學(xué)院每天發(fā)布《MYSQL教程利用rpm安裝mysql 5.6版本詳解》等實(shí)戰(zhàn)技能,PHP、MYSQL、LINUX、APP、JS,CSS全面培養(yǎng)人才。
轉(zhuǎn)載請(qǐng)注明本頁(yè)網(wǎng)址:
http://www.snjht.com/jiaocheng/14102.html